AI Summary
-
Requires parking citation processing agencies to establish a forgiveness program for persons experiencing homelessness, effective for violations issued on or after July 1, 2023.
-
Mandates forgiveness of at least $1,500 in annual parking fines and fees per homeless applicant, with eligibility verified through homeless services providers or continuums of care.
-
Requires processing agencies to provide information about the homeless forgiveness program on their internet websites, at payment counters, and on telephone recordings in a clear and accessible manner.
-
Requires processing agencies to collect and maintain data on applications received, total citations waived, and total penalties forgiven, with reports due to the California Interagency Council on Homelessness by March 1, 2024, and annually thereafter.
-
Maintains existing payment plan requirements for indigent persons, including monthly installments of no more than $25 for amounts under $500, waiver of late fees, and a $5 or less processing fee.
